hooking up a vacuum to your breather is also benificial .

Are you saying that jokingly or are you serious? Cause you know that is true, it frees up horsepower.
I was saying it seriously, but as a joke. It creates a suction in the crank case and pulls the rings hard against the cylinder walls. Big block guys and the motorcycle drag dude use them alot. I'm hooking up a vacum motor to the breather of my v6 minivan, it bunrs alot of oil
